Take a Number: Why Russian Men Don’t Live as Long

Tuesday, February 18, 2014 - 10:30 in Health & Medicine

A Russian male has a 1-in-4 chance of dying before he turns 55 years old, compared with a 1-in-11 chance for American men. Blame the vodka and cigarettes.
